The sound of silence

Project Orion is the third in our advanced 50-metre FDHF aluminium series with hybrid propulsion.
The hybrid installation will deliver a silent cruising capability and flexible power management for maximum energy efficiency. Lightweight aluminium, precision-welded to the highest tolerances with meticulous weight control by our in-house team, combined with an ultra-efficient Fast Displacement Hull Form devised by van Oossanen, allows a compact machinery package to provide optimum propulsion efficiency throughout the speed range. Two MTU 12V 2000 M61 (IMO III) of just 600kW each will deliver a top speed of 16.3 knots, while at 12 knots Orion will consume just 98 litres per hour, excluding hotel load. At ten knots in hybrid mode, fuel consumption falls to just 45 litres per hour. These are truly outstanding figures for a luxurious 50-metre yacht displacing 295 tons.

First impressions

Frank Laupman of Omega Architects penned the perfect image for this ultra-technological yacht. This series boasts a striking profile with a near-vertical bow and large floor-to-ceiling windows. The vertical bow with spray rails is not only on-trend, it also serves a practical purpose by providing progressive buoyancy when carving through waves.

Step aboard

Italian designer Cristiano Gatto has created a unique contemporary interior design, making the most out of bright internal spaces, floodlit with natural light, that offer sweeping views of the surrounding seascape thanks to open bulwarks. The six-stateroom layout, with the master on the main deck forward, a full beam VIP, and two double and two twin staterooms on the lower deck, make this yacht ideal for both private and charter use.

Specifications

General

Hull type: FDHF

Exterior design: Omega Architects

Interior design: Cristiano Gatto Design

Hull: Aluminium

Dimensions

Length over all: 49.80 metres / 163 feet 4 inches

Beam over all: 9.10 metres / 29 feet 10 inches

Draft (half load): 2.15 metres / 7 feet 1 inch

Tonnage: Approx. 499 GT

Accommodations

Crew: 9

Guests: 12

Cabins: Full-beam owner’s stateroom, one full-beam VIP suite, two double guest suites and two twin guest suites

Technical Details

Maximum speed (half load): 16.3 knots (Diesel direct) / 9 knots (Diesel electric)

Range: 3,750Nm at 12 knots

Fuel capacity: 47,000 litres / 12,416 US gallons

Fresh water: 16,000 litres / 4,200 US gallons

Propulsion Details

Main engines: 2 x MTU 12V 2000 M61

Maximum power: 2 x 600kW

Main generators: 2 x Zenoro variable speed DC, 1200/2000 RPM, max. 209kW each

Bowthruster: ZF-Marine 90kW, electrically driven

Stabilisers: Naiad Dynamics, 2 fins, type 720, zero speed
